Over the weekend we made a visit to this small town Rustaq. We did not go into the town, but we went to the wadi. A Wadi is basically a valley. In Oman there are some low line areas where water gets collected if it rains, these places are also called wadi. We were looking out for places to explore and we came across this one, where the reviews were good and also there was a mention that it has hot water springs in this place. That was the main reason for us to select this place.

At the start of our journey it showed us one and a half hour drive to reach to the hot water springs. But when we reached, there was no sight of hot water springs and we kept going inside further. We happened to meet one another couple who was also on a adventure trip, they mentioned that the hot water springs is very far an hour more to reach. It was almost sunset time, so then we had to call off. There was no mention in the reviews about this surprise that we received. It was a little disappointing, but then we did have a very good time just exploring this valley.

Since I was all set to get into the hot water springs, my footwear was also as per that, but then this whole region was so rustic, that it was difficult to walk through on chappals and we had to just make a short trek and return back again. Whatever we did was still amazing. The weather was excellent, and there were palm trees all around the place, giving a very good shade and a cool feeling.
